Expansive and eclectic yet always subtle and intimate music from this drummer-less trio.

Without Words Trio is precisely that: three musicians 'singing songs as a trio of instrumentalists without ever actually singing a lyric.

A jazz piano trio with guitar instead of drums allows for a certain kind of intimate, subtle interplay which suggests the delicate and elegant world of chamber jazz. Nevertheless quite a few styles, emotions and atmospheres are conjured. If you listen closely, you will find all the lyrics are there.

Dorian's trio has been making a significant contribution to the London jazz scene, regularly playing at Ronnie Scott's, St James Theatre, the Vortex, for Jazz FM, and many other venues. Their Bill Game tour, which looked at the music of Bill Evans (the pianist who was responsible for the incredible sound on Miles Davis' Kind of Blue album), went the length of the country, from Shetland to Southampton. Recent appearances in Hobart and Newcastle, Australia and Beppu, Kyoto, Osaka, Nagoya and Tokyo, Japan.

Features Dominic Ashworth on guitar and Alex Keen on bass.
